Objective:
2
To map the potent antifungal properties of the medicinal plant
Vitex negundo
in vitro
and
in silico
studies were performed to decipher the pharmacokinetics and ADMET (Absorption
Distribution
Metabolism
Excretion
and Toxicity) properties of their phytoconstituents.
Methods:
With the PASS (Prediction of Activity Spectra for Substances) prediction tool
many parameters of
V. negundo
phenolics were examined
including drug-likeness
bioavailability
antifungal activity
and anti-biofilm activity. Moreover
ADMET parameters were also determined.
Results:
Eighteen phenolic compounds from
with significant antifungal activity against
Candida
species (human fungal pathogens) were detected. The antioxidant activity
inhibition percentage
and minimum inhibitory concentration value of
phenolic extracts indicate it as an effective antifungal agent for the treatment of candidiasis caused by the fungal pathogen
Candida albicans
. Many phenolic compounds showed a significantly high efficiency against
Candida's
planktonic cells and biofilm condition.
Conclusion:
The phenolics fraction of
has potent antifungal activities
however
some more pre-clinical studies are a matter of future research to further investigate
phenolic compound as a potential new antifungal arsenal.
